Konami Digital Entertainment, Inc. Selects Guadalajara, Mexico as the Host City of Its Prestigious Yu-Gi-Oh! Trading Card Game World Championship Qualifier 2010 for Central Latin America June 19-20

Hundreds of Duelists from around the Central Continent to attend this premier Yu-Gi-Oh! TRADING CARD GAME event
One of two World Championship Qualifiying events to be held in June

MEXICO CITY, Mex. (May 4, 2010) – Commonly known as the cultural center of western Mexico and the birthplace of traditional Mariachi, and the original charro, Mexico's second largest city, Guadalajara will now be known as the host of Konami Digital Entertainment, Inc.'s (KDE) Yu-Gi-Oh! TRADING CARD GAME (TCG) World Championship Qualifier 2010. KDE will bring its Guinness World Record best-selling Yu-Gi-Oh! TRADING CARD GAME (TCG) to Expo Guadalajara Convention Center during the debut of the Expo Comics Guadalajara. This is the first time that a TCG event of this caliber has been held in Guadalajara. Hundreds of players representing twelve Central Continental countries are expected to attend and vie for the coveted title of Contential Champion and the opportunity to compete in the World Championship in the United States in July. During the month of June another World Championship Qualifier will be held in Lima, Peru.

“We are thrilled to be holding our first of two World Championship Qualifier events in Guadalajara. We expect some intense play from Duelists who have traveled from countries such as Bermuda and Panama. The level of skill that these Duelists bring to the table will certainly guarantee an exciting two days of intense competition,” said Yumi Hoashi, Vice President for Konami Digital Entertainment, Inc.

“By offering two locations, here in Guadalajara and later in June in Lima, Peru, Konami Digital Entertainment, Inc. has afforded the many Yu-Gi-Oh! TCG players across Latin America, the opportunity to compete in a prestigious event,” commented Saul Arreola, Devir's representative for México, Central America and the Caribbean. “We thank KDE for their continued dedication to the many Yu-Gi-Oh! TCG fans in Latin America.”

About The Yu-Gi-Oh! TCG
The Yu-Gi-Oh! TRADING CARD GAME is the #1 trading card game in the world with over 22 billion cards sold. It is a game of strategy, where players create individual Decks of cards collected from Structure Decks and Booster Packs. Two players engage in a Duel while using cards that represent powerful Monsters, magical Spells and surprising Traps. Duelists with well-constructed Decks, dominating Monsters, solid strategy and good fortune are the victors in the Yu-Gi-Oh! TCG. Konami Digital Entertainment, Inc. is the exclusive licensee and rights holder to the Yu-Gi-Oh! TCG in North America and Latin America.

About Konami
Konami is a leading developer, publisher and manufacturer of electronic entertainment properties and traditional trading card games. Konami's software titles include the popular franchises Metal Gear Solid, Silent Hill, DanceDanceRevolution and Castlevania, among other top sellers. Konami is also the manufacturer of the wildly popular Yu-Gi-Oh! TRADING CARD GAME, which has sold more than 22 billion cards worldwide. The latest information about Konami can be found on the Web at www.konami.com. Konami Corporation is a publicly traded company based in Tokyo, Japan with subsidiary offices, Konami Digital Entertainment Co., Ltd. in Tokyo, Japan, Konami Digital Entertainment, and Inc. in the United States and Konami Digital Entertainment GmbH in Frankfurt, Germany. Konami Corporation is traded in the United States on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ker symbol KNM. Details of the products published by Konami can be found at www.konami.com.
